Bohler is pleased to submit on behalf of Shamin Hotels, the 3rd Submission Boundary Line
Adjustment, Special Lot and Easement Plat for the Hampton Inn project in Albemarle, Virginia.
The following is our comment response letter addressing comments received from department
March 31, 2021. Each comment is addressed and responded to as follows:
Planning — Kevin McCollum
Comment 1: [General Comment] Any plat creating a Special Lot, such as the proposed Lot X,
actually subdivide off the Special Lot as its own Tax Map Parcel (TMP). Please
address the following:
a. Based on the acreage of the proposed Lot 5A (4.413), it appears that Lot
X (2.036 acres) is going to remain as part of the revised Lot 5A. This is
not possible, since all Special Lots are new pieces of land that get
subdivided off from the parent tract(s). Please confirm that the applicant is
aware that Lot X will be its own separate piece of land. Rev. 1: Comment
not fully addressed. On the first version of the plat, there was a note #9
that stated "Lot X is a special lot established solely for future dedication to
Albemarle County upon demand." This note has been removed from the
revised plat. Please add this note back to the plat. See comment #1 from
Parks & Recreation below for additional information.
Response 1: Previous Note #9 has been added back to the plat.
Comment 8: [14-302 (13)(1)] Please add a date of last revision. Rev. 1: Comment stands.
Response 8: The latest revision date has been added to the plat.
